Overview
To augment the Japanese fleet, the construction of two cruisers based on the Mogami-class design was planned. To improve protection and stability, the design omitted the fifth turret, and the remaining four were relocated to the bow. This allowed for a reduction in the length of the armored belt, lightening the hull and ends of the ship, which in turn improved seakeeping qualities. The freed-up stern section allowed for the placement of seaplanes. The lead ship of the class, the Tone, was built in Nagasaki. In 1941, the cruiser participated in the attack on Pearl Harbor and the invasion of Wake Island. In 1942, the Tone covered landings at Rabaul, participated in the Battle of the Java Sea, the Indian Ocean raid, the Battle of Midway, as well as the battles of the Eastern Solomons and the Santa Cruz Islands. In 1944, the ship fought in the Philippine Sea and in Leyte Gulf. The cruiser Tone was sunk in Kure Harbor during an American bomber raid on July 24, 1945.
